According to the Declaration, how do governments<br> get their power? Explain.
fomenos

Answer:

According to the Declaration of Independence, the government gets its power from the people it governs. The exact language it uses in the second paragraph is "deriving their just Powers from the Consent of the Governed." This means that the people agree to be governed.
